The Electricity Commission invites submissions on the discussion document "Part D: Issues and possible options”.
Part D of the Electricity Governance Rules 2003 (Rules) sets out the obligations on participants in relation to metering standards. It deals with the responsibility of participants in relation to the provision of metering installations, the testing of metering installations, ensuring a metering installation complies with a set of codes of practice, and the role of the reconciliation manager in relation to metering inaccuracies.
The Electricity Commission invites submissions on the proposals by 5.00 pm on 10 October 2008 (This was extended on the 22nd of September from the original closing date of 3 October 2008.)
